Published: 2007
Total Pages: 612
Get eBook
Published: 1992
Total Pages: 1018
Published: 2011
Total Pages: 624
Published: 2000
Total Pages: 1526
Published: 2002
Total Pages: 136
Published: 2022-11-14
Total Pages: 695
Published: 1995
Total Pages: 544
Published: 1993
Total Pages: 660
Published: 1996
Total Pages: 1342
Total Pages: 2012